Abstract
With the rapid development of artificial intelligence (AI) technology, the creation and application of AI music are gradually changing the traditional mode and methods of music education, bringing new opportunities and challenges to educators and learners. AI music technology can not only assist music teaching, but also promote interdisciplinary integration and innovation, providing important support for cultivating students' comprehensive qualities. This article systematically explores the collaborative education mechanism of integrating AI music into music education from an interdisciplinary perspective. By analyzing the current situation and technological advantages of AI music education, the study found that AI technology can enhance students' music creativity, expand their artistic thinking, and promote the deep integration of music education with science, technology, cultural history, and other disciplines. In addition, this article summarizes the current technological barriers, insufficient teaching staff, and unequal distribution of educational resources in the development of AI music education, and proposes specific paths for optimizing collaborative education mechanisms, including technical support, curriculum design, multi-party collaboration, and policy promotion. Research has shown that future music education needs to fully leverage the intelligent and personalized advantages of AI technology to build an open, diverse, and efficient collaborative education model, in order to achieve comprehensive improvement of students' artistic literacy and interdisciplinary abilities and open up new paths for the sustainable development of music education.
